Transaction 7707b950f51bf8b9316b6fde45e0b8df50ca1ef496b9de24bdb54776616449e2
1 Input
2 Outputs
- 7707b950f51bf8b9316b6fde45e0b8df50ca1ef496b9de24bdb54776616449e2:0
- 7707b950f51bf8b9316b6fde45e0b8df50ca1ef496b9de24bdb54776616449e2:1
value 1642260
address 1KcHuKz6xrhFsJkQ8nYoPYhAPUgPeLcEGN
value 9251727
address 1LBHRQmQSVX3xrF9H3psGHMD3vexVqc2iK